Sulphur

Sulphur, LA, known as the "Pride of Southwest Louisiana," is a small city with a population of about 20,000 residents. Established in 1914, it's named for the chemical element found in the local mines. Sulphur is part of the Lake Charles Metropolitan Statistical Area and has a rich history in the petroleum refining industry. The city hosts the annual Cal-Cam Fair and offers various recreational activities with parks, including The Grove at Heritage Square. Its economy largely revolves around the energy sector and petrochemical industries.

energy

Sulphur, Louisiana has been gradually transitioning towards a more sustainable energy profile. The town has seen an increase in energy efficiency programs incentivizing residents to upgrade to energy-efficient appliances and lighting systems. Rebate programs for solar panel installations have also seen some uptake, albeit at a slower rate due to initial costs. Local businesses have been encouraged to participate in energy audits and retrofit programs to reduce their consumption and overhead costs. The utility companies in the area have been promoting time-of-use rates to help manage demand and encourage off-peak usage. Investments in smart grid technologies are on the rise, aiming to improve the reliability and efficiency of the electricity network while reducing operational costs and environmental impacts. The local government has been working on policies aimed at reducing the carbon footprint of municipal operations, including the adoption of renewable energy sources for public buildings and facilities. Community engagement in energy conservation awareness programs has been increasing, though there remains significant potential for further community-wide energy savings. Despite progress, there is recognition that continued investment and innovation in renewable energy and energy efficiency are essential for long-term sustainability and resilience.

water

Water efficiency in Sulphur has been improving due to a combination of infrastructure investments and conservation programs. The city has undertaken significant upgrades to its water treatment facilities to ensure compliance with federal and state water quality standards, providing safe drinking water to its residents. Efforts to modernize the water distribution system have reduced leaks and water loss, and water-saving appliances are promoted through rebate programs. Residential water audits are offered to help homeowners identify ways to conserve water and reduce their bills. In terms of surface water management, the city is actively involved in wetland preservation and has implemented stormwater management practices to reduce pollution and control runoff. The local government promotes the use of rain barrels and xeriscaping to minimize the need for irrigation with treated water. Educational initiatives within schools and the community highlight the importance of water conservation and responsible usage. Despite progress, challenges such as periodic drought conditions and aging infrastructure continue to put pressure on the water system, making ongoing investment in water efficiency and education imperative.

transportation

In Sulphur, efforts to improve transportation efficiency have centered around the enhancement of the city's transportation infrastructure and services. Public transit options have been expanded and optimized for more efficient routing and scheduling, making it more convenient and reducing reliance on personal vehicles. The local government has been working on the adoption of alternative fuel vehicles in public fleets, reducing greenhouse gas emissions and setting a precedent for private sector fleets. Infrastructure for electric vehicles, including public charging stations, is being developed, although the network is still in need of expansion to meet the growing demand for electric vehicle adoption. Cycling and walking paths are being incorporated into city planning to encourage active transportation means, fostering a healthier community and reducing vehicular traffic. Carpooling and ride-sharing services are being promoted through local awareness campaigns, aiming to decrease the number of single-occupancy vehicles on the roads. However, due to the smaller size of Sulphur and its industrial economic base, significant reliance on trucks for freight movement remains a challenge for transportation efficiency improvements.

waste

The waste management system in Sulphur is focused on reducing landfill burden through various initiatives. The city has implemented robust recycling programs that accept a wide range of materials, incentivizing residents to separate recyclables from regular waste. Commercial and residential composting programs are gaining traction, aiming to divert organic waste from landfills to more beneficial uses. Household hazardous waste collection events are held periodically to properly dispose of items such as batteries, paints, and electronics, ensuring they do not contaminate the local environment. The municipality has also been exploring waste-to-energy opportunities, though these projects are still in early stages of consideration and require further community engagement and feasibility studies. Local ordinances encourage businesses to minimize waste by adopting practices like bulk purchasing and reducing packaging. Educational programs in schools and community centers raise awareness about waste reduction and encourage sustainable practices at a grassroots level. However, challenges remain in increasing the waste diversion rate, especially in terms of construction and demolition debris, which is a significant portion of the waste stream in this industrially active town.
